Kevin demonstrates how to create a fillable form using Microsoft Word. A fillable form allows people to enter information without changing the structure. Kevin explains using check boxes, text fields, drop-down lists, and date pickers in the form. Once completed, the form can be emailed, printed, or connected to a database. The tutorial does not cover connecting to a database but focuses on creating a form similar to a docHub PDF. Sample files are provided for practice. To begin, open a Word document and start transforming it into a form, such as an order form for the Kevin Cookie Company. Let's start by following along on the PC.
